2000 Chevrolet Tracker review from North America
"Stay away!! this vehicle is trouble waiting to happen"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Transmission failed just after warranty ran out,$2000.
Many gasket leaks, some minor, some major.
Noise from rear end, not sure of source. got rid of it before I had to find out the hard way.
Heater fan stopped working, but started again.
Replaced link bolts.
Plus the usual stuff, brakes, exhaust. etc.
General comments?
I bought this vehicle used, but it was like new and never abused by us. I bought it because as far as I know it is made by Suzuki for GM and heard they are suppose to be pretty reaiable. shame on whoever made it, it is a piece of crap, it self destructed around the 5 year mark and the warranty on it is poor 3yrs/60,000 and that's for everything. Maybe I just got a lemon, but I won't be finding out the hard way again, i will never own a GM or Suzuki again.
